#PORTS & SHIPPING – One of the world's largest and most advanced ultra deepwater installation and cable laying construction vessels, the AMC Connector arrived into Dublin Bay this morning, having picked-up a pilot offshore of the Baily Lighthouse, writes Jehan Ashmore.

The Norwegian flagged 19,000 tonnes vessel which was only launched last year is capable of operating in waters beyond 3,000m. She is fitted with Dynamic Positioning (DP3) technology, which allows the vessel to maintain a precise and constant position using satellite technology while operating in harsh weather conditions.

AMC Connector is able to install power cables and umbilicals using its two heave-compensated offshore cranes and a VLS system with pay-load capacity of 9,000 tonnes. There are two carousel turntables for the cables, one capable of handling 6,000mt above deck and the second of 3,000mt capacity is sited below deck. There are two remotely operated vehicles (ROV) and a single centred moonpool in addition to two sliding to the port side.

The 156m ship has accommodation for up to 140 personnel plus a hospital. In front of the bridge and directly above the bow is a heli-deck which is designed for Sikorsky S-92 type helicopters. This is the same type of helicopter that was recently introduced as the new SAR helicopter for the Irish Coast Guard (ICG).

The red-hulled vessel is part of a modern fleet operated by the EMAS AMC, which is an Olso based offshore contractor offering subsea construction, installation, maintenance, repair and decommissioning services. They specialise in complex projects in any environment throughout the world.

Shipyards

Afloat will be focusing on news and developments of shipyards with newbuilds taking shape on either slipways and building halls.

The common practice of shipbuilding using modular construction, requires several yards make specific block sections that are towed to a single designated yard and joined together to complete the ship before been launched or floated out.

In addition, outfitting quays is where internal work on electrical and passenger facilities is installed (or upgraded if the ship is already in service). This work may involve newbuilds towed to another specialist yard, before the newbuild is completed as a new ship or of the same class, designed from the shipyard 'in-house' or from a naval architect consultancy. Shipyards also carry out repair and maintenance, overhaul, refit, survey, and conversion, for example, the addition or removal of cabins within a superstructure. All this requires ships to enter graving /dry-docks or floating drydocks, to enable access to the entire vessel out of the water.

Asides from shipbuilding, marine engineering projects such as offshore installations take place and others have diversified in the construction of offshore renewable projects, from wind-turbines and related tower structures. When ships are decommissioned and need to be disposed of, some yards have recycling facilities to segregate materials, though other vessels are run ashore, i.e. 'beached' and broken up there on site. The scrapped metal can be sold and made into other items.
